How to get there

How to Reach Champerico in Guatemala

Champerico is a beautiful coastal town located in the Retalhuleu department of Guatemala. If you are planning to visit this charming destination, here are a few ways to reach Champerico:

By Air

The nearest international airport to Champerico is La Aurora International Airport in Guatemala City. From there, you can take a domestic flight to Retalhuleu Airport, which is the closest airport to Champerico. Once you reach Retalhuleu, you can hire a taxi or take a bus to Champerico, which is approximately a 1-hour drive away.

By Road

If you prefer to travel by road, you can reach Champerico by taking a bus or driving from Guatemala City. The journey takes around 4-5 hours, depending on the traffic and road conditions. It's recommended to hire a car or use a reputable transportation service for a comfortable and hassle-free journey.

By Sea

For a unique and adventurous experience, you can also reach Champerico by sea. There are private boat services available from nearby coastal towns, such as Puerto Quetzal or San Jose, which offer transportation to Champerico. This option is ideal for those who enjoy maritime travel and want to explore the stunning coastline of Guatemala.

Getting to know Champerico

Champerico is a coastal town located in the Retalhuleu department of Guatemala. It is situated on the Pacific Ocean and is known for its stunning beaches and lush natural surroundings. With its warm climate and picturesque landscapes, Champerico attracts many visitors looking to relax and enjoy the beauty of the ocean.

The town itself is small but charming, with colorful buildings and a laid-back atmosphere. The main attraction of Champerico is its pristine beaches, which offer opportunities for sunbathing, swimming, and water sports. The black volcanic sand adds to the unique appeal of the area, creating a striking contrast against the blue ocean.

For those interested in exploring the natural wonders of the region, Champerico is surrounded by lush forests and mountains. The nearby Sipacate-Naranjo National Park is a popular spot for hiking and birdwatching, with its diverse flora and fauna. Visitors can also explore the nearby mangrove forests, home to a wide variety of marine life.

In addition to its natural beauty, Champerico is also known for its delicious seafood. The town is dotted with seafood restaurants where visitors can indulge in fresh seafood dishes, including shrimp, fish, and lobster.

Champerico offers a perfect combination of relaxation, natural beauty, and delicious cuisine, making it an ideal destination for beach lovers and nature enthusiasts alike.
